Summary
On today's show, Ben Golliver and Rob Mahoney detail the latest developments from the NBA's China crisis. What should James Harden make of Daryl Morey? Did Adam Silver let down the media by allowing the Lakers and Nets to play without conducting press conferences? Do Steve Kerr and Gregg Popovich deserve heat for sidestepping the controversy? Then, Ben and Rob field questions from the Open Floor Globe on Zion Williamson's debut week, which players have the chance to surprisingly live up to their massive contracts a la Jrue Holiday, and whether the NBA intelligentsia has it all wrong on the depressing Hornets.
